Kendale Lakes is a suburban neighborhood located in Miami-Dade County, Florida. While Kendale Lakes is generally a safe and pleasant area to visit, there are some potential cons to keep in mind when traveling there:

  1. Traffic: Like many areas in Miami-Dade County, Kendale Lakes can experience heavy traffic congestion, especially during rush hours. This could potentially impact your travel plans and cause delays when getting around the area.

  2. Weather: Florida is known for its hot and humid weather, which can be uncomfortable for some travelers, especially if they are not used to such conditions. It's important to stay hydrated and wear appropriate clothing when visiting Kendale Lakes.

  3. Limited public transportation: Public transportation options in Kendale Lakes and the surrounding areas may be limited, which could make it challenging to get around without a car. Renting a car or using ride-sharing services may be necessary for convenient travel.

  4. Tourist crowds: While Kendale Lakes is a residential neighborhood and not a major tourist destination, nearby attractions such as the Everglades National Park and Miami Beach can draw large crowds, especially during peak travel seasons. This could result in crowded restaurants, attractions, and traffic in the area.

  5. Hurricane risk: Florida is prone to hurricanes during the Atlantic hurricane season, which typically runs from June to November. While Kendale Lakes is not directly on the coast, it is important to be aware of the potential for severe weather and have a plan in place in case of a hurricane or tropical storm.

Overall, while Kendale Lakes offers a peaceful suburban setting, travelers should be prepared for potential traffic congestion, hot weather, limited public transportation options, tourist crowds in nearby areas, and the risk of hurricanes when visiting the area.

Kendale Lakes is a suburban community located in Miami-Dade County, Florida. It is part of the larger Miami metropolitan area and is situated to the west of Miami proper. Below is a detailed history of Kendale Lakes, including significant events, historical figures, and landmarks:

History:

  1. Development and Establishment:

    • Kendale Lakes was developed primarily in the 1970s as part of the suburban expansion westward from the city of Miami. The community was designed to cater to middle-class families seeking a suburban lifestyle.
    • The development was part of a larger trend during this period, where many areas in Miami-Dade County transformed from agricultural lands to residential neighborhoods.
  2. Community Planning:

    • Kendale Lakes was one of the planned communities designed with specific residential areas, shopping centers, parks, and schools. This planning was reflective of the suburban development trends aimed at creating self-sufficient communities.
  3. Growth and Expansion:

    • The area saw significant growth through the 1980s and 1990s as more people moved into the suburbs. This growth was facilitated by improved transportation infrastructure, including major roads like Kendall Drive (SW 88th Street), which connects the community to other parts of Miami-Dade County.

Landmarks and Features:

  1. Kendale Lakes Park:

    • This is one of the central recreational spaces in the community, providing residents with amenities such as sports fields, playgrounds, and picnic areas.
  2. Miccosukee Golf & Country Club:

    • A notable landmark in Kendale Lakes, this golf and country club has been a centerpiece for local recreation and social gatherings. It offers a championship golf course that has hosted various tournaments.
  3. Shopping Centers:

    • The Kendale Lakes Plaza and nearby shopping areas serve as commercial hubs for residents, offering a variety of retail stores, restaurants, and services.
  4. Educational Institutions:

    • Kendale Lakes is served by several public and private schools that are part of the Miami-Dade County Public Schools district. These institutions have played a role in the community's development by providing educational services to the local population.
